Algeria Promises Gas Supply to Gaza, Hamas Official Says

A top official source at the Palestinian Hamas said Algeria has promised to provide natural gas to Gaza, and ultimately help the isolated strip to overcome energy crisis amid unfair blockade imposed by Israel.

Yet, the source said the project cannot be achieved currently, as Egypt and Israel are already controlling the fuel supplies to Gaza Strip, in accordance with bilateral agreements sealed in the era of the ousted Egyptian president, Hosni Mubarak. 

Meanwhile, Hamas’s Prime Minister in Gaza, Ismail Haniya, said Tuesday, that Qatar is ready to supply Gaza Strip with natural gas for free. “We are due to discuss the issue with our brothers in Egypt, and we are grateful for their cooperation to solve the crisis in Gaza,” Mr Haniya said, adding that the different parties are discussing the way to carry the gas to Gaza.

But, Head of Energy Authority in Gaza, Kanaan Abid, accused Egypt’s Intelligence of hampering an ultimate agreement between the Gaza Energy Authority and the Egyptian Energy Ministry to supply Gaza with gas, saying such a hamper tends to force Palestinians to bring gas via Israel controlled crossings.

Mr Abid further mentioned that talks are still underway with the People’s Assembly of Egypt, controlled by Muslim Brotherhoods, to solve the crisis, and empower Gaza to import natural gas and fuel from different Arab and Islamic nations.
